2022 BMW 3 Series vs 2022 Fiat Panda
Head-to-Head Comparison
| Category | BMW 3 Series | Fiat Panda | Winner |
|---|---|---|---|
| Performance | The BMW 3 Series Touring delivers exceptional performance with acceleration from 0-100 km/h in approximately 3.50 seconds (depending on engine variant), featuring powerful petrol and diesel engines with refined handling characteristics typical of premium sedans. | The Fiat Panda offers modest performance with 0-100 km/h acceleration in approximately 13.90 seconds, designed for urban efficiency rather than performance, with smaller displacement engines prioritizing fuel economy. | A |
| Comfort | The BMW 3 Series provides premium comfort with high-quality interior materials, advanced climate control, supportive seating with multiple adjustments, and excellent sound insulation appropriate for long-distance touring. | The Fiat Panda offers functional comfort suitable for urban commuting and short journeys, with practical seating and adequate climate control, though the interior materials and acoustic insulation are more basic than premium competitors. | A |
| Technology | The BMW 3 Series incorporates comprehensive technology including advanced infotainment systems, driver assistance features, connectivity options, and premium audio systems, representing state-of-the-art automotive technology. | The Fiat Panda includes modern technological sophistication designed for urban driving, featuring traction control, hill-hold assist, and essential safety technologies, though the overall technology package is more limited than premium vehicles. | A |
| Safety | The BMW 3 Series features comprehensive safety systems including multiple airbags, advanced driver assistance systems, stability control, and other premium safety technologies meeting rigorous European safety standards. | The Fiat Panda is equipped with traction control, hill-hold assist, and other safety features designed for urban driving conditions, providing adequate protection for city commuting with modern safety engineering. | A |
| Practicality | The BMW 3 Series Touring offers excellent practicality with generous boot space suitable for luggage and equipment, though primarily designed for passenger comfort on longer journeys rather than maximum cargo versatility. | The Fiat Panda excels in practicality with its compact dimensions ideal for navigating congested urban streets, easy maneuverability in tight parking spaces, and surprising interior versatility despite its small size, making it exceptionally practical for city living. | B |
| Running Costs | The BMW 3 Series incurs higher running costs due to premium fuel requirements for most variants, higher insurance premiums typical of luxury vehicles, more expensive maintenance and repairs, and premium parts costs. | The Fiat Panda demonstrates economical running costs with excellent fuel efficiency, lower insurance premiums, affordable maintenance, and cost-effective repairs, operating economically over its lifetime with minimal fuel consumption. | B |
| Resale Value | The BMW 3 Series maintains strong resale value within the premium segment due to brand prestige, desirability among premium car buyers, and solid build quality, though premium vehicles typically depreciate steadily during ownership. | The Fiat Panda demonstrates solid resale value supported by Fiat's reputation for reliability and the model's proven popularity, with predictable depreciation patterns typical of budget urban vehicles. | Tie |

Final Verdict
These vehicles serve fundamentally different market segments and buyer priorities, making a traditional winner impractical. The BMW 3 Series triumphs for buyers demanding premium performance, luxury, advanced technology, and refined driving dynamics, justifying its substantial investment through superior comfort and capabilities. The Fiat Panda decisively wins for budget-conscious European drivers prioritizing affordability, practical urban performance, and economical operation, delivering exceptional value and practicality at a fraction of BMW pricing. Selection depends entirely on priorities: choose the BMW 3 Series for premium luxury and performance, or the Fiat Panda for cost-effective urban practicality and exceptional value.
